Doncaster kept alive their automatic promotion hopes as Sean O'Driscoll's side made sure of a League One play-off place against 10-man Swindon Town.
Sean McDaid fired Doncaster in front after racing onto a superb through ball from Gareth Taylor after 40 minutes.
Brian Stock slotted home a second-half penalty to make it 2-0 after Hasney Aljofree was dismissed for bringing down Mark McCammon in the box.
Substitutes Andy Nicholas and Billy Paynter both missed chances for Town.
